  1. Leveraging Bonded and Overseas Warehousing
    1.1 Strategic Stock Placement Overseas brands should utilize JD’s network of bonded warehouses in China and expanding overseas facilities to position inventory closer to consumers, reducing transit times significantly. This approach aligns with JD Logistics’ philosophy of “placing goods as close to consumers as possible,” enabling quicker customs clearance and domestic delivery. By integrating with bonded models, brands minimize import delays and enhance responsiveness to demand fluctuations.
    1.2 Capacity Expansion Benefits With plans to double overseas warehouse space by the end of 2025, covering more than 50 self-operated warehouses across 19 countries, brands gain access to localized stocking in key regions like Europe, the US, and Southeast Asia. This expansion supports faster fulfillment for cross-border orders, often achieving 2-3 day delivery in supported markets. Brands can capitalize on this for premium positioning and reduced logistics costs through economies of scale.
  2. Utilizing Advanced Fulfillment Models
    2.1 Direct Mail and Bonded Integration Combine direct mail from origin countries with JD’s bonded warehouse system for efficient handling of smaller orders, ensuring compliance with Chinese customs while maintaining traceability. JD’s partnerships with international carriers facilitate reliable cross-border transportation, with full visibility from shipment to last-mile delivery. This hybrid model is ideal for high-value or niche products requiring authenticity guarantees.
    2.2 Omni-Channel Fulfillment Optimization Adopt JD’s omni-channel services that blend overseas warehousing, international transit hubs, and local distribution networks to streamline operations. Automated systems and real-time tracking minimize errors and enhance customer satisfaction through predictable delivery windows. Brands benefit from JD’s investments in air freight routes, which accelerate shipments from major sourcing regions.
  3. Enhancing Delivery Speed and Reliability
    3.1 Achieving 2-3 Day Delivery Goals Align operations with JD Logistics’ 2025 “2-3 Day Delivery Circle” by prioritizing routes to high-demand areas in Asia-Pacific, Europe, and the Middle East. This involves using expanded international cargo flights and local express services for rapid transit. Consistent fast delivery builds trust and encourages repeat purchases among Chinese consumers accustomed to premium service standards.
    3.2 Last-Mile and Return Enhancements Incorporate JD’s simplified reverse returns service and bulky item delivery-installation options to handle post-purchase logistics efficiently. These features reduce operational burdens on brands while improving buyer confidence. Proactive use of these tools minimizes return costs and maintains high service ratings on the platform.
  4. Integrating Technology and Data Insights
    4.1 SaaS-Driven Supply Chain Management Employ JD’s digitally intelligent tools and external SaaS platforms for inventory forecasting, demand planning, and performance analytics to optimize stock levels across warehouses. This data-centric approach prevents stockouts and overstocking, directly impacting logistics efficiency. Real-time insights enable agile adjustments to seasonal trends or promotions.
    4.2 Automation for Cost Efficiency Leverage JD’s automated warehousing and route optimization to lower fulfillment costs while scaling operations. Integration with JD’s “11668” global supply chain framework, including aerial networks, streamlines cross-border movements. Brands achieve better margins through reduced handling times and enhanced predictability.
  5. Ensuring Compliance and Risk Management
    5.1 Regulatory Alignment Stay updated with Chinese import regulations and JD’s compliance requirements for bonded/direct mail modes, including necessary certifications and documentation. This ensures smooth customs processing and avoids disruptions. Partnering with experts helps navigate evolving policies for uninterrupted operations.
    5.2 Risk Mitigation Strategies Implement diversified sourcing and multi-warehouse strategies to buffer against global supply chain disruptions. Regular monitoring via JD’s tracking systems allows proactive issue resolution. This resilience supports long-term stability in cross-border e-commerce.
